Some of the recent anti-McGhee comments on this board are well out of order.

Whether or not you think he should remain as manager remember this:

1. He gave us the best day out since 1991 and got us promoted.
2. He kept us up against the odds last seasons.
3. He has not walked away from this club, like the 4 big names before him.
4. He's brought in money to the club from player trading.

The club is no worse off now than when he took over. We're closer to Falmer than we were then and we've got great kids coming through. Few managers could have kept things afloat during these 3 troubled seasons like he has.

Whatever happens to him in the future he'll have my respect.

Ok fair point here are 4 why I do not:

1) Training is a joke. Once a week. Seb said that he wishes Brighton had a professional football team. This is evident at our lack of set piece creativity, fitness of players, our GLUT of forwards ability to miss a cows arse with a banjo etc etc

2) Falling out with players. List is growing and if its true with regards to a model professional like Reid then something isn't right.

3) Constant playing of players out of position. Byrne on saturday " I have known El Abd since he was a lad and he aint no right midfielder" being the latest.

4) Tactics. Ok we are short of a striker, and a left back. So change the tactics to accomodate this. Two fairly 'lightweight' midfielders on the wing aint gonna work.

In fact I hate McGhee more than I ever hated Lloyd or Hinsh or even Wood.
